Carrier whole-house cooling and heating solutions are quiet, whereas Payne ACs and heat pumps generate over 70dB of noise. Payne HVAC systems don’t cost more than $6,500 after installation, whereas buying and installing Carrier’s units can cost more than $10,000. Related article ...

Warranty.Although Goodman is a solid furnace choice for your home, its furnaces have a shorter lifespan (on average, 12-20 years). This is less than more durable brands like Lennox, Trane, and Carrier, which tend to last 20+ years. The Carrier AC models have SEER ratings of 13-26 while Goodman ACs have SEER ratings of 13-19. The 26 SEER rating offered by Carrier air conditioners is the highest on offer among AC brands. Having a higher SEER, Carrier ACs offer better energy efficiency levels. See: 14 SEER vs. 16 SEER.
